aboutsummaryrefslogtreecommitdiff
path: root/saga/objectmap.cpp
diff options
context:
space:
mode:
authorMax Horn2004-10-30 22:34:08 +0000
committerMax Horn2004-10-30 22:34:08 +0000
commit4126001b861aa6abd1633ae42b7b259ad646df9c (patch)
treeca7c341d4a63a19cc7b59c40d81c6347df423ecc /saga/objectmap.cpp
parent06c46fe423616f516648c67279f5c204398a2bd2 (diff)
downloadscummvm-rg350-4126001b861aa6abd1633ae42b7b259ad646df9c.tar.gz
scummvm-rg350-4126001b861aa6abd1633ae42b7b259ad646df9c.tar.bz2
scummvm-rg350-4126001b861aa6abd1633ae42b7b259ad646df9c.zip
Turn some methods into functions (potentially gives better code, and we may want to move some of those into the graphics/ module one day)
svn-id: r15703
Diffstat (limited to 'saga/objectmap.cpp')
-rw-r--r--saga/objectmap.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/saga/objectmap.cpp b/saga/objectmap.cpp
index c959256160..32d377d45f 100644
--- a/saga/objectmap.cpp
+++ b/saga/objectmap.cpp
@@ -285,10 +285,10 @@ int ObjectMap::draw(SURFACE *ds, const Point& imousePt, int color, int color2) {
clickarea = &object_map->clickareas[k];
if (clickarea->n_points == 2) {
// 2 points represent a box
- _vm->_gfx->drawFrame(ds, &clickarea->points[0], &clickarea->points[1], draw_color);
+ drawFrame(ds, &clickarea->points[0], &clickarea->points[1], draw_color);
} else if (clickarea->n_points > 2) {
// Otherwise draw a polyline
- _vm->_gfx->drawPolyLine(ds, clickarea->points, clickarea->n_points, draw_color);
+ drawPolyLine(ds, clickarea->points, clickarea->n_points, draw_color);
}
}
}
@@ -332,7 +332,7 @@ int ObjectMap::hitTest(const Point& imousePt) {
}
} else if (n_points > 2) {
// Hit-test a polygon
- if (_vm->_gfx->hitTestPoly(points, n_points, imouse)) {
+ if (hitTestPoly(points, n_points, imouse)) {
return object_map->objectNum;
}
}